The Guns of Bull Run: A Story of the Civil War's Eve, written by Joseph A. Altsheler, transports readers to the tumultuous prelude of the American Civil War. Set against the backdrop of the conflict's early days, the narrative follows young protagonists from both the Union and Confederate sides, emphasizing their personal journeys amid the larger historical turmoil. Altsheler’s vivid storytelling captures the fervor and tension of a nation on the brink of war, while delving into themes of loyalty, family, and the moral dilemmas faced by the characters. Through rich character development and immersive descriptions, readers are invited to witness the struggles and aspirations of those who lived during this pivotal era. The novel serves not only as a gripping tale of adventure but also as an exploration of the human impact of war, making it a timeless cornerstone in Civil War literature. Altsheler’s work remains a compelling read for history enthusiasts and young adults alike.
